I keep losing this shield, Bought one in 2012, had it installed, next thing I know its missing. Bought another one the end of 2013 lost it some where from Durango Colorado to Denver Colorado. The second time I had it installed very carefully, thinking somehow it was a bad install. I don’t think the adhesive sticks in the dry climate or something. Has anyone experience this? I cant keep throwing good money after bad!!!!

I just bought both the missing heat shield and the air management system and having them installed soon.
 
I have the block off, belt guard and sometimes the heat shield when its still attached, lol.

I feel some relief, maybe 10 or 15 % when installed. But if its over 85 degrees and your in stop and go traffic your still going to feel it big time. If your moving its not a big deal with or with out the mods. Some people report that the difference is dramatic but I never felt much of a difference, but some relief is better then none.

Oh, sorry-- just talking about Spyderpops stuff. I bought the Missing Heat Shield, the Missing Air Dam, and the Air Management System.

The air dam and AMS install just fine, they ain't goin' nowhere. But the Missing Heat Shield is held on only by glue, and it lasted only a couple of months before it started peeling off the bracket. Eventually I just took it off completely rather than keep trying to get it to stick.

That said, the air dam and AMS seem to do all of the work fine by themselves, I never noticed a difference with the heat shield on or off.
